#b6ef32 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b6ef32 is composed of 71.4% red, 93.7%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 78.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 56.7%. #b6ef32 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#6ddf00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#b6ef32

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0d01 is the darkest color, while #fdf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6ef32

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919290 is the less saturated color, while #b9f82a is the most saturated one.
